When I started out as a tech, I remember having to work on a Chevy Lumina in which some kid wired in a stereo. Kid did a somewhat decent job, except he lacked the screws to property secure the radio to the dash. So he just took some wood screws, and fastened it that way. Every few seconds, the fuse would blow and all the interior lights + radio would go out. So he fixed it by replacing the fuse. Then it happened again. So he stuck a bigger fuse in there. It happened again. So he stuck a penny in there. Turned out that the screws that he used were too long and screwed themselves into some wiring, causing a short. The penny never blew, so the wiring melted. I just added up the cost of all the components and shop hours it would take to repair the damage. Customer took the car and I never saw it again.

Wheel acid usually is just diluted hydrofluoric acid,best way to use it is spray it on then use a pressure washer and get it out quickly essentially flashing the rims while still cleaning then because leaving hydrofluoric acid on wheels will eat up the chrome like u said turning them green and can cause it to start to flake off or go dull as well as it takes off any coating the wheels have oblivious those don’t but most wheels you don’t want to leave it on especially chrome, painted you can just fine.

unfortunately ACV does not stand behind their customers. I used to buy 3-4 cars/ month through them and always A L W A Y S all the units came with way more problems than expected. You name it, SUSPENSION issues, Wobbling tires, STEERING problems, PAINT problems. NOT TO MENTION one vehicle "GREEN LIGHT with powertrain warranty" that had MULTIPLE RANDOM MISFIRES and we took it to TOYOTA to get a diag and it needed a HEAD GASKET ( $ 4800 ) for the job. AND ACV REFUSED to accept the return because they said "THEIR GUIDELINES" said it was a STANDARD REPAIR (LOOOL) and that they would cut us a $1000 check to have it repaired. THE ISSUE WAS that NOBODY WANTED TO DO THE REPAIR for $1000, so we got stuck with a vehicle where we spent $4800 to have it repaired and lost $3000 on the sale. AND I COULD KEEP GOING FOREVER THROUGH EVERY CAR we got through them and EVERYONE HAD $1000 usd extra on repairs, EXTRA from what was expected from their REPORT. Also so many cars we "won" and they didn't sell to us even though we accepted the COUNTER OFFER, and then the "seller" obviously FRANCHISED DEALERSHIPS didn't want to sell. And ACV said they COULDN'T FORCE SELLERS to sell, but guess what ? They will SCREW YOU to buy it. So ACV is a place for FRANCHISED DEALERS to DUMP JUNK they can't sell in regular auctions where dealers can check the cars in person.
So we are DONE buying cars from ACV. And at the moment we stopped using them, we started making $$ again. So to us it was a VERY BAD EXPERIENCE and would recommend everybody to STAY AWAY FROM THEM.
